The Cold War never truly ended—it evolved. Relics of Cold War is a Strategic Intelligence Report that analyses how legacy platforms, when fused with modern technology, are being repurposed by China to challenge U.S. air dominance and redraw the Indo-Pacific security equation.
Anchored in insights from China’s Zhuhai Airshow and recent operational deployments, this report examines the renewed strategic relevance of the H-6 bomber series, stealth fighters such as J-20 and J-35A, and autonomous drone swarms. It explains how these systems—once considered dated or transitional—are now central to long-range coercion, nuclear signalling, and grey-zone pressure against Taiwan, the South China Sea, and U.S. forward positions.
The report provides a structured Order of Battle (OOB) analysis, capability assessment, and threat evaluation, highlighting increased PLA air incursions, coordinated Sino-Russian bomber patrols near Alaska, and the growing strain on U.S. and allied air superiority. Strategic scenarios outline escalation risks, deterrence failures, and alliance responses involving the U.S., Japan, Australia, India, and Taiwan.
